When can I buy sweet potato plants?

Since sweet potatoes require such a long growing season and are very cold-sensitive, the best way to grow them in the home garden is to order sweet potato plants or “slips,” after all danger of frost has passed, especially in northern states.

Are sweet potato leaves safe to eat?

So, are sweet potato leaves edible? Yes, definitely! No matter what you call them – sweet potato leaves, camote tops, or kamote tops – the vines are rich and flavorful, although like most greens they may be somewhat bitter. The leaves are prepared much like spinach or turnip greens.

Are sweet potato leaves poisonous to humans?

Sweet potatoes, botanical name Ipomoea batatas, belong to the morning glory family (Convolvulaceae). They’re widely touted as healthy and nutritious, and even their leaves are edible. Sweet potato leaves aren’t just edible – they’re more nutritious than many commonly eaten vegetables!

How long does it take for sweet potatoes to grow?

90 to 170 days
Sweet potatoes mature in 90 to 170 days and they’re extremely frost sensitive. Plant in full sun three to four weeks after the last frost when the soil has warmed. Make holes 6 inches deep and 12 inches apart.

Who eats sweet potato leaves?

Voles (Microtus spp.), ground squirrels (Spermophilus beecheyi), and gophers (Thomomys spp.) have a common taste for sweet potato vines. Voles look similar to mice and are about 6 inches long. Their damage is concentrated near to the ground. They also will dig up to 10 inches below the soil surface.

Can you eat sweet potato stems?

Often ignored in the US, the stems of the sweet potato are edible and highly nutritious.
